I. Core Challenges and Solutions Analysis
Why is a Finished Product Size of Less Than 65mm Becoming a Trend?
With rising infrastructure construction standards and the widespread use of ready-mixed concrete, the demand for medium-fine gradation aggregates such as 5-25mm and 10-30mm is increasingly strong. Finished stone materials smaller than 65mm are the core raw materials for preparing various types of concrete, asphalt mixtures, and roadbed subbase materials. The "mobile jaw crusher," with its robust structure and efficient primary crushing capacity, is the first and crucial step in stone processing. However, to ensure the final product consistently falls below 65mm, coarse crushing by a jaw crusher alone is insufficient. This places high demands on the overall equipment configuration and process design, requiring a high degree of integration and precision.
The Value of Integrated Mobile Solutions
To meet the requirement of "qualified finished products upon output," the optimal solution is a combination of a "mobile jaw crusher + mobile screening station," or directly selecting an integrated mobile jaw crusher and screening unit equipped with pre-screening and fine screening systems. This design can remove some natural fine materials at the front end, and through precise adjustment of the main crusher's discharge port and strict control of the rear-end screening, ensures that the final output consists entirely of high-quality aggregates below 65mm that meet specifications, greatly improving production efficiency and product value.

II. Overview of Mobile Jaw Crusher Stations Designed Specifically for Fine Crushing
This type of equipment is not simply a mobile modification, but a deeply integrated design centered around the core concept of "fine output and efficient screening." It typically uses a high-performance mobile jaw crusher as the main unit, with an optimized jaw crusher cavity shape that ensures high throughput while more stably controlling the particle size distribution of the crushed material. More importantly, the equipment achieves real-time and efficient grading of crushed materials through integrated or closely coordinated multi-layer precision vibrating screens.
The core workflow is as follows:
1. Feeding and Pre-screening: Raw materials are fed in by a feeder and may first pass through a pre-screen to separate natural fine materials (soil, small particles) that do not require crushing, reducing the load on the main machine.
2. High-efficiency jaw crushing: Raw materials enter the jaw crusher chamber, where the passive jaw and fixed jaw crush them. Precise adjustment of the discharge port via hydraulic or mechanical means is key to controlling the particle size of the first crushing stage.
3. Finished product screening and persion: The crushed material is conveyed by the main machine's belt conveyor to the integrated multi-layer vibrating screen. The screen layers can be customized according to the target finished product specifications (e.g., 0-5mm, 5-15mm, 15-31.5mm, 31.5-65mm). Qualified materials are sorted to various finished product piles, while oversized particles are returned to the crusher via a return system or enter the next-stage crushing unit (optional), forming a closed-loop cycle to ensure no oversized material is produced.
III. Core Advantages of Choosing a Mobile Jaw Crusher Station for Finished Products Below 65mm
| Advantage Category | Detailed Description |
| Precise and Controllable Output Quality | The integrated closed-loop screening system allows for precise control of the finished product particle size within any range below 65mm by adjusting the jaw crusher discharge port and screen specifications. This results in excellent gradation and low needle-like and flaky particle content. |
| Flexible and Efficient Production | The mobile design eliminates the need for piling and fixing, allowing for rapid relocation. Production can be organized directly near the raw material pile or work surface, reducing material transportation costs. It is ready to use immediately, improving overall efficiency. |
| High Return on Investment | The integrated unit reduces investment in equipment purchase, installation, and infrastructure construction. Due to the high finished product qualification rate and direct sales capability, it accelerates capital recovery, making it particularly suitable for small and medium-sized projects or multi-location operations. |
| Significantly Environmentally Friendly and Energy-Saving | Equipment operating noise and dust can be effectively controlled through the added system; short-process production reduces energy consumption; in construction waste treatment, it can achieve resource recycling, demonstrating outstanding environmental value. |
| Intelligent and Convenient Operation | Adopting a PLC intelligent control system, it allows for one-button start/stop, real-time monitoring of equipment operating status, output, fuel consumption, and other data, automatic fault diagnosis, and reduced reliance on operator technical skills. |

IV. Application Scenarios and Case Studies
• Scenario 1: High-Quality Commercial Concrete Plant Supporting Aggregate Production
Temporary material yards were established around Southeast Asian cities, utilizing this mobile jaw crusher screening plant to process limestone. By adjusting the discharge port to 55mm and configuring three layers of screens (5mm, 20mm, 65mm), it stably produced four types of aggregates: 0-5mm stone powder, 5-20mm, 20-31.5mm, and 31.5-55mm. All of these were directly supplied to nearby commercial concrete plants, and demand exceeded supply.
• Scenario 2: Resource Utilization of Construction and Renovation Waste
In a Russian urban reconstruction project, this equipment was used to process reinforced concrete blocks after demolition. The mobile station first removes the reinforcing steel using a magnetic separator, then crushes the concrete blocks. Through fine screening, recycled aggregates of 0-10mm, 10-30mm, and 30-65mm are obtained, used for road subbase, brick making, etc., achieving a green on-site cycle of "demolition-crushing-recycling-utilization".
V. Equipment Selection and Related Recommendations
When selecting equipment, the following points should be emphasized:
1. Main Unit Performance: Examine the maximum feed particle size, processing tonnage, and discharge port adjustment range of the jaw crusher to ensure it is suitable for your raw material characteristics.
2. Screening System: Confirm the area, number of layers, and screen configuration flexibility of the integrated screen to meet your multi-specification finished product requirements.
3. Closed-Loop Circulation Capability: Understand the design of the return system; its efficiency and reliability are crucial to ensuring 100% qualified finished products.
4. Power and Mobility: Select diesel/electric or hybrid power based on the availability of a stable power source at the work site; pay attention to chassis passability and outrigger stability.
Recommended Configuration Approaches:
• High Output and Multiple Specifications: Choose a combination of a "powerful mobile jaw crusher + medium-sized mobile horizontal screen" for maximum flexibility.
• Integration and Convenience: Choose a "mobile jaw crusher unit integrating pre-screening and closed-loop circulation screening," allowing a single unit to complete the entire process.
• Handling Wet and Sticky Materials: Ensure the feeder and screening system have anti-clogging designs for wet and sticky materials, such as a stepped feeder, screen heating, or a bouncing ball screen cleaning device.
VI. Frequently Asked Questions (FAQ)
Q1: Can a single mobile jaw crusher, without a screening machine, guarantee that all output material is below 65mm?
A1: It cannot be completely guaranteed. A single jaw crusher outputs a "mixture" with a certain particle size range, which may contain a small amount of flaky or elongated particles larger than the set discharge opening. To ensure that the finished product size is entirely below 65mm, screening equipment must be used to separate the oversized material and return it for re-crushing (closed-loop circulation), or secondary crushing must be performed.
Q2: What is the processing capacity of this equipment? What is it suitable for projects with a certain output?
A2: The processing capacity ranges from 50 tons to 300 tons per hour or even higher, depending on the main unit model and configuration. It is very suitable for small and medium-sized quarries, construction waste recycling projects with an annual processing capacity of 200,000-500,000 tons, on-site aggregate preparation for various infrastructure construction projects, and other medium-scale production scenarios requiring flexible and fine crushing.
Q3: Is equipment maintenance complex? Is it easy to replace the vulnerable parts of the jaw crusher?
A3: Modern mobile crushing plants are designed with ease of maintenance in mind. The moving jaw, fixed jaw plate, side guard plates, and other vulnerable parts of the jaw crusher are all modularly designed and can be replaced within hours using hydraulic or crane-assisted tools. Centralized lubrication systems and intelligent monitoring can also help detect potential problems in advance and reduce the rate of sudden failures.
